Transaction 98689724b11396cd5151a302136050947484612469e3bf4135209583c64990cc

1 Input
2 Outputs
  • 98689724b11396cd5151a302136050947484612469e3bf4135209583c64990cc:0
  • value  29025
    address  16vHYTFiRz4ySe2Pzftjo3AH7t7EbmDmRj
  • 98689724b11396cd5151a302136050947484612469e3bf4135209583c64990cc:1
  • value  105235
    address  3A9XSPgTunV57Q6m1tdymbkChb8RV3J2Xs